Callulina kreffti Nieden, 1911

Class: Amphibia > Order: Anura > Family: Brevicipitidae > Genus: Callulina

[link to this account]

Callulina kreffti Nieden, 1911 "1910", Sitzungsber. Ges. Naturforsch. Freunde Berlin, 1910: 449. Syntypes: ZMB 21777-78 and AMNH 23600 (formerly ZMB 23600) according to Bauer, Günther, and Robeck, 1996, Mitt. Zool. Mus. Berlin, 72: 261; ZMB 21778 is lectotype ('Type') by implication of Parker, 1934, Monogr. Frogs Fam. Microhylidae: 181. Type locality: "Amani" (ZMB 21778, AMNH 23600) and "Tanga"(ZMB 21777), Tanzania; "Amani" by lectotype designation.

English Names

Krefft's Secret Frog (Frank and Ramus, 1995, Compl. Guide Scient. Common Names Amph. Rept. World: 88).

Krefft's Warty Frog (Channing and Howell, 2006, Amph. E. Afr.: 222).

Distribution

Taita Hills and coastal Kenya and in Tanzania in the East Usambaras, Ulugurus, Ngurus, Ukagurus, and Udzungwa mountains.

Comment

Channing and Howell, 2006, Amph. E. Afr.: 222-223, and Channing and Howell, 2006, Amph. E. Afr.: 223, provided accounts. Records of Callulina from the ,Ulugurus, Ngurus, Ukagurus, and Udzungwa mountains have been assigned to different species according to Loader, Gower, Müller, and Menegon, 2010, Zootaxa, 2694: 26-27.
